From Deep Within

Knocking at the door. Scratching on the walls. Hear the voices calling, Deep within the halls. The voices getting stronger, with every breath I take. I feel within my soul, that this is truly hate. Something grows inside me, and it has no such remorse. At times like this I just wait, for it to take it's course. It's a darkness embedded, deep within my soul. It has no self conscious, I can not keep control. It's eyes are solid, like those that are dead. It has a glow about it, of a flaming red. It prowls on the innocent, And those that are weak. It will search far and wide, for the one it seeks. You can try to run. But you can't hide much longer. It lives on your hate, and it's growing stronger. So if ever a day comes, that we may meet. Know this now, " I can't be beat ". Because I to, may live deep within your soul. Down in your heart, in a blackened hole. One day I may emerge, I say this just in case. You may see my darkened eyes, with death upon my face.
